Output 643ec44a685a67cee33ff2751c0ffe804d877b1d4c2bbd5c166ac57a20090d0e:0

value
359780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fefec1fad6a838a667c96b3da755d939a6205ab OP_EQUAL
address
38ygio8CwZ4WpqCb3hWSM66yUAojZAAhcY
transaction
643ec44a685a67cee33ff2751c0ffe804d877b1d4c2bbd5c166ac57a20090d0e
spent
true